A unique property in a quiet lane, Morston Barn offers breathtaking, spacious accommodation to families and groups of friends. Comfortably sleeping 10 in five bedrooms, this is a peaceful location which benefits from being just a few minutes stroll from the centre of the village and the Quay. It is an ideal base for exploring the beautiful coastal villages of Morston, Blakeney and Cley, as well as visiting the neighbouring Michelin starred Morston Hall.
Spacious Living
The luxurious living space boasts high ceilings and an airy, open plan feel. This is thanks to the property’s original purpose as a working barn, and beautiful original features like open beams have been restored to maintain the unique character of the building.
A huge open plan living space dominates the ground floor, complete with exposed rafters and flint walls. The sitting area has a wood burning stove, perfect for relaxing on cosy winter evenings, and sofas and chairs where everyone can congregate and spend time together. An LCD TV with DVD player has been provided for your entertainment.
At the other end of this room is a farmhouse dining table with seating for 10, and a well-equipped shaker style kitchen. An oil fired AGA and complementary electric AGA complete the country kitchen idyll, giving you plenty of cooking space to cater to a large group. You’ll also find a range of crockery, pans and cutlery, and a large fridge freezer, microwave and dishwasher. A utility room just off the kitchen contains a washing machine and drier.
Two good sized twin bedrooms are also found on the ground floor, as well as a bathroom with bath and walk-in shower, a boot room and a cloak room with WC.
On the first floor there are two king size bedrooms, complete with luxurious crisp linen bedding and their own en suite bathrooms. There is also a gallery sitting room overlooking the main living area downstairs. Here you’ll find comfy sofas, again arranged around a wood burning stove, as well as shelves of interesting books.
A final bedroom is situated in the attic space, up a wooden stairway. This is a twin room which is perfect for teenagers who want their own space.
The whole property has been furnished to the highest standard and decorated in calming, neutral tones. Free WiFi has been included.
The Garden
The main living room has three large doors which open onto the outside terrace. The large (mainly walled) garden has been beautifully landscaped with a lawn, gravelled sections, plant beds and a patio area, and open barns cover a table tennis area. Make the most of a sunny evening with the gas BBQ, and dine al fresco at the large wooden table with 10 chairs. There is plenty of space for parking up to five cars in the drive.
